// TAIL_BUFFER_LINES sets the default scrollback for `vexlog tail`, the
// internal CLI we ship alongside every Cindermill release. Release managers:
// this constant is baked into the cut artifact, so bumping it requires a
// full re-tag, not a hotpatch. 5000 was chosen to keep memory under the
// 64MB sandbox cap on the Orvane runners; 10000 blew past it in testing.
// If support asks which binary a customer runs, have them paste the value
// printed under the line below.

session token of kahag-bawip = htk6_729d08

[ ] Stage props for the Lantern & Ash touring show — crate 3 of 3 (masks, folding arch, painted banners) to go on the Ferndale off-site run Tuesday. Confirm crate seals with props master Della Quint before loading. Van from Brackett Haulage arrives 07:30, dock B. Keep the manifest copy at the front desk. For the hand-over itself, follow the confidential instruction below.

handover note for kajog-hahip: the rusir pelok courier leaves the keleth praius lamath noviel druath rusius zoriel fenys ledger at gate 8657 under passcode 960575

## Approvals: Soft Deletes in the Orders Table

The Cartwheel platform uses soft deletes on `orders` via a `deleted_at` timestamp. Hard deletes are prohibited outside the quarterly purge job. Any PR that touches delete semantics, adds bypass queries, or changes the purge window requires explicit approval before merge. Reviewers should confirm that all reads filter on `deleted_at IS NULL` and that no migration drops the column. Approval authority for these changes rests with the person named below.

named custodian: Tamys Rusdor Tamix

Prepared for the board. Blended gross margin declined 1.8 points to 61.4%, driven primarily by higher fulfilment costs in the Averline product line and one-off implementation overruns on two enterprise accounts. Services margin held steady at 34%. Remediation steps include renegotiating logistics contracts and tightening scoping on fixed-fee engagements; we expect recovery of roughly one point by year end. Sensitivity analysis is appended in the full pack. Forward-looking commitments are set out below.

management briefing: Only 33 of the 205 pilot accounts renewed Kasath, so a churn review is set for October 17. Weniusek Logistics is in early talks to buy Holethax Freight for about $345.6 million.